In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. The area surrounding GU15 3UF has a slightly higher male population, with 50.4% of residents being male. Several factors can contribute to this, including areas with industries or sectors that predominantly employ men, proximity to universities or technical schools with a higher enrollment of male students, presence of all-male or predominantly male institutions (military academies, boarding schools).
| 2011 | 2021 | 10y change (pp) | UK Average | postcode vs UK (pp) |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Female | 42.4% | 49.6% | 7.2% | 51.0% | -1.4% |
| Male | 57.6% | 50.4% | -7.2% | 49.0% | 1.4% |
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.
In the immediate area around GU15 3UF, a significant portion of the population is single, making up 53.4% of the residents. On average, approximately 38% of individuals who responded to the census in the UK were single. Areas with higher single populations are typically urban centers, university towns, regions with dynamic job markets, rich cultural offerings and entertainment facilities. These regions also tend to have a younger demographic.
| 2011 | 2021 | 10y change (pp) | UK Average | postcode vs UK (pp) |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Single | 40.1% | 53.4% | 13.3% | 37.9% | 15.5% |
| Married: Opposite sex | 47.9% | 35.5% | -12.4% | 44.2% | -8.7% |
| Married: Same sex | 0.7% | 0% | -0.7% | 0.3% | -0.3% |
| Separated | 3.5% | 2.1% | -1.4% | 2.2% | -0.1% |
| Divorced | 5.7% | 7.9% | 2.2% | 9.1% | -1.2% |
| Widowed | 2.1% | 1.2% | -0.9% | 6.1% | -4.9% |
Across the UK, the average 48.4% rated their health as Very Good, 33.6% as Good, 12.7% as Fair, 4% as Bad, and 1.2% as Very Bad.
Population age significantly impacts residents' health. Additionally, socioeconomic status plays a crucial role: higher income levels and lower poverty rates are linked to better health outcomes. Affluent areas benefit from higher living standards, access to private healthcare, and healthier lifestyle choices.
This area has a high percentage of residents reporting their health as Good or Very Good (88.3%) compared to the average (82%). This typically indicates either a younger population or more affluent area.
| 2011 | 2021 | 10y change (pp) | UK Average | postcode vs UK (pp) |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Very good health | 56.7% | 50.2% | -6.5% | 48.4% | 1.8% |
| Good health | 31.5% | 38.1% | 6.6% | 33.6% | 4.5% |
| Fair health | 9% | 7.8% | -1.2% | 12.7% | -4.9% |
| Bad health | 2.5% | 2.9% | 0.4% | 4.0% | -1.1% |
| Very bad health | 0.3% | 1% | 0.7% | 1.2% | -0.2% |

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around London Road was 266.3 per 1,000 residents, which is 140.1% higher than the St Michaels average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.
London Road has the 3rd highest crime rate of 33 local areas in St Michaels and the 12th highest crime rate of 290 local areas in Surrey Heath .
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 111.4 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-71.3%.
